Output 14cb17f161d140332563a3c0c65ce54b8a60422216982ba7ccd04d58633687e9:0

value
103000000
script pubkey
OP_DUP OP_HASH160 OP_PUSHBYTES_20 f52c9b71f477f206c11cef3199bcfa76fe6300a2 OP_EQUALVERIFY OP_CHECKSIG
address
1PMMzMyKdAvawhJyg7LbduKgnNLFYVq3BB
transaction
14cb17f161d140332563a3c0c65ce54b8a60422216982ba7ccd04d58633687e9
confirmations
530329
spent
true